>> UAE Blackberry update was spyware
>>
>> An update for Blackberry users in the United Arab Emirates could
allow
>> unauthorised access to private information and e-mails.
>>
>> The update was prompted by a text from UAE telecoms firm Etisalat,
>> suggesting it would improve performance.
>>
>> In the statement, RIM told customers that "Etisalat appears to have
>> distributed a telecommunications surveillance application...
>> independent sources have concluded that it is possible that the
>> installed software could then enable unauthorised access to private
or
>> confidential information stored on the user's smartphone".
>>
>> The update has now been identified as an application developed by
>> American firm SS8. The California-based company describes itself as a
>> provider of "lawful electronic intercept and surveillance solutions".
